原文:MyBatis——Annotation注解——动态SQL

MyBatis使用 SelectProvider InsertProvider UpdateProvider DeleteProvider注解来帮助构建动态SQL语句。着四种注解都有type属性,该属性指定一个类 method属性指定该类的方法,其用来提供需要执行的SQL语句。org.apache.ibatis.SQL类常用方法: T SELECT String columns 。开始或追加SEL ...

2019-04-12 11:21 0 778 推荐指数:

查看详情

MyBatis注解动态Sql

一、注解实现MyBatis配置   java注解是在jdk1.5版本之后开始加入的,不得不说注解对于我们开发人员来说是个很方便的东西,实现起来也非常的简单,下边我们说一下在MyBatis中使用注解来替换Mapper配置文件。 删除UserDaoMaper的xml文件,在dao层 ...

Mon Jan 28 03:37:00 CST 2019 0 1518
Mybatis注解实现动态sql

通过注解实现动态sql一共需要三部:1.创建表,2.创建entity类,3.创建mapper类, 4.创建动态sql的Provider类。1.和2.可以参见该系列其他文章,这里主要对3和4进行演示,并编写测试。(单元测试是一个好习惯,可以减少bug,避免后期修复的时间损耗) 1. ...

Sat Jul 14 06:16:00 CST 2018 0 4543
MyBatis 注解配置及动态SQL

一、注解配置 目前MyBatis支持注解配置,用注解方式来替代映射文件,但是注解配置还是有点不完善,在开发中使用比较少,大部分的企业还是在用映射文件来进行配置。不完善的地方体现在于当数据表中的字段名与实体对象的属性名不一致时,需要配置ResultMap,但是注解的配置只能是在方法前,也就 ...

Wed Mar 06 17:36:00 CST 2019 0 1773
MyBatis 注解动态SQL语句

MyBatis 注解 MyBatis支持XML和注解两种方式 MyBatis注解与XML映射文件不同之处在于不需要创建XML映射文件 MyBatis 动态SQL语句 动态SQLMyBatis的一个强大的特性之一,它是基于OGNL表达式的,可以帮助开发者方便的在SQL语句中实现 ...

Mon Oct 12 07:10:00 CST 2020 0 924
MyBatis 注解使用动态SQL

使用MyBatis很长时间了,一直使用的是XML配置的 SQL,刚好在上一个项目中尝试使用注解方式开发,主要是由于XML配置过于繁琐,注解可以直接写在Mapper函数上,更加的方便一些。 在注解上不能直接使用动态SQL,需要在其前后加入 <script> ...

Wed Aug 24 19:28:00 CST 2016 0 13553
MyBatis注解Annotation介绍及Demo

MyBatis注解Annotation介绍及Demo 2014-04-21 17:09:55 标签: Mybatis Annotation 注解 ResultMap SqlBuilder 原创作品,允许转载,转载时请务必 ...

Tue Sep 26 18:11:00 CST 2017 1 1255
动态修改注解(annotation)值

项目中用到了 @JsonIgnore 注解,因为类中有个详细信息, 这个详细信息在返给前端列表时用不到,只在查看详情时才会用到。所以详情字段加上了@JsonIgnore,它的默认值是true. 所以在查看详情时,还要给前端返回这个详情字段。就要动态将@JsonIgnore设置成false ...

Tue May 15 19:49:00 CST 2018 4 5782
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M